Output 81e2580a19bbb18bc26ef656ddd49118926be04133054c20dbb5d4102ef2ef73:175

value
30993
script pubkey
OP_0 OP_PUSHBYTES_20 e77d0d647271aedf413ccf83a5dbb413637d92fb
address
ltc1qua7s6erjwxhd7sfue7p6tka5zd3hmyhmrh6dtv
transaction
81e2580a19bbb18bc26ef656ddd49118926be04133054c20dbb5d4102ef2ef73
spent
true